求奇数和(PTA)C语言

本题要求计算给定的一系列正整数中奇数的和。

输入格式:

输入在一行中给出一系列正整数,其间以空格分隔。当读到零或负整数时,表示输入结束,该数字不要处理。

输出格式:

在一行中输出正整数序列中奇数的和。

输入样例:

复制代码
8 7 4 3 70 5 6 101 -1

输出样例:

复制代码
116

代码:

cs 复制代码
#include<stdio.h>
int main(){
    int s[81],sum=0,i=0;
    while(scanf("%d",&s[i])!=EOF&&s[i]>0){
        if(s[i]%2!=0){
            sum+=s[i];
        }
    }
    printf("%d",sum);
    return 0;
}

愿我们都能成为我们想要去成为的人!

可以 消沉,甚至可以崩溃,但不能丧失自愈的能力,你要及时止损!

凡事发生皆有利于我们!

相关推荐
WalterJau1 小时前
C 内存分区
c语言
csdn_aspnet3 小时前
C/C++ 两个凸多边形之间的切线(Tangents between two Convex Polygons)
c语言·c++·算法
剑心诀5 小时前
02 数据结构(C) | 线性表——顺序表的基本操作
c语言·开发语言·数据结构
m0_488633326 小时前
Windows环境下编译运行C语言程序,合适工具与方法很关键
c语言·windows·git·开发工具·编译器
m0_488633326 小时前
C语言变量命名规则、入门自学、运算符优先级及数据结构介绍
c语言·数据结构·运算符优先级·变量命名·入门自学
Book思议-6 小时前
【数据结构实战】川剧 “扯脸” 与栈的 LIFO 特性 :用 C 语言实现 3 种栈结构
c语言·数据结构·算法·
炸膛坦客9 小时前
单片机/C/C++八股:(二十一)include <> 和 include ““ 的区别
c语言·c++
Yupureki9 小时前
《Linux系统编程》12.基础IO
linux·运维·c语言·开发语言·数据库·c++
炸膛坦客9 小时前
单片机/C/C++八股:(十八)C/C++ 中 sizeof 和 strlen 的区别
c语言·c++
看山是山_Lau10 小时前
代码命名规范原则与原理
c语言·开发语言